How Jersey Framing Protects Valuable Sports Memorabilia


 Sports memorabilia holds a special place in the hearts of athletes, collectors, and fans. Whether it is a signed football jersey, a game-worn cricket shirt, or a treasured basketball uniform, these items represent unforgettable moments and personal achievements. However, sports jerseys are vulnerable to damage from dust, moisture, sunlight, and improper storage. This is where jersey framing becomes an essential solution.

Jersey framing is more than just a display method. It is a professional preservation technique that protects valuable memorabilia while showcasing it in an attractive and meaningful way. By investing in high-quality framing, collectors can ensure their prized jerseys remain in excellent condition for years to come.

Protection Against Dust and Dirt

One of the most common threats to sports memorabilia is the accumulation of dust and dirt. Over time, airborne particles can settle on fabric surfaces, causing discoloration and making cleaning difficult.

Professional jersey framing encloses the jersey behind protective glazing, creating a barrier against dust and contaminants. This protective layer keeps the fabric clean while reducing the need for handling and maintenance. As a result, the jersey remains in pristine condition and continues to look its best for display.

Preventing Damage from UV Rays

Sunlight is one of the leading causes of fading and fabric deterioration. Ultraviolet (UV) rays can gradually weaken fibers and cause colors to lose their vibrancy. This is especially concerning for autographed jerseys, where fading ink can significantly reduce both sentimental and monetary value.

Modern jersey framing often incorporates UV-protective glass or acrylic. These materials block a substantial percentage of harmful UV radiation, helping preserve the jersey’s original colors and signatures. By reducing sun exposure, jersey framing extends the lifespan of valuable sports memorabilia and keeps it looking vibrant for years.

Protection from Moisture and Humidity

Moisture can be extremely damaging to sports jerseys. Excess humidity may lead to mold growth, mildew, fabric staining, and unpleasant odors. Jerseys stored in basements, garages, or poorly ventilated areas are particularly at risk.

Professional jersey framing helps protect memorabilia from environmental moisture by creating a more stable display environment. High-quality framing materials and proper sealing techniques reduce exposure to humidity, minimizing the likelihood of moisture-related damage. This added protection is especially important for preserving older or rare jerseys.

Reducing Wear and Tear from Handling

Many collectors enjoy showing their memorabilia to friends and family. However, frequent handling can lead to accidental damage such as stains, stretching, wrinkles, and fabric tears.

Jersey framing significantly reduces the need for physical contact. Once the jersey is securely mounted within the frame, it can be admired without being touched. This minimizes wear and tear while maintaining the integrity of the fabric and any autographs or embellishments.

Preserving Autographs and Special Features

Signed jerseys are among the most sought-after pieces of sports memorabilia. The value of these items often depends on the visibility and condition of the autograph. Unfortunately, signatures can fade, smear, or become damaged if not properly protected.

Jersey framing helps preserve autographs by shielding them from environmental factors and accidental contact. UV-protective glazing, secure mounting methods, and archival-quality materials all contribute to maintaining the clarity and longevity of signatures. This ensures that collectors can enjoy and showcase these unique items without compromising their value.

Maintaining the Shape and Appearance of the Jersey

Improper storage can cause jerseys to develop creases, folds, and distortions. Hanging a jersey on a standard hanger for long periods may stretch the shoulders, while folding can leave permanent marks in the fabric.

Professional jersey framing uses specialized mounting techniques to support the garment evenly and maintain its natural shape. The jersey is carefully positioned within the frame to highlight its design while preventing unnecessary stress on the fabric. This not only protects the memorabilia but also enhances its visual appeal.

Archival Materials Matter

Not all framing methods provide the same level of protection. Professional framers often use archival-quality materials designed specifically for long-term preservation. These materials are acid-free and non-reactive, preventing chemical damage to fabrics and signatures.

High-quality jersey framing includes archival backing boards, conservation-grade mounting methods, and UV-protective glazing. These components work together to create a safe environment for valuable memorabilia. Choosing the Right Frame Style

The style of frame you choose should align with the overall theme of your interior. Different frame designs can evoke different moods and aesthetics.

Modern and Minimalist Frames

Modern interiors often feature clean lines, neutral colors, and uncluttered spaces. Thin metal or sleek wooden photo frames work particularly well in contemporary environments. Black, white, and silver finishes provide a sophisticated appearance while allowing the artwork or photograph to remain the focal point.

Minimalist photo frames can be arranged in simple grid layouts for a polished and organized look.

Traditional Frames

Traditional interiors benefit from elegant frames with decorative details and rich finishes. Ornate wooden frames in gold, bronze, or dark wood tones add a sense of refinement and timeless charm.

These photo frames pair beautifully with family portraits, classic artwork, and vintage photography, helping to create a sophisticated atmosphere.

Rustic and Farmhouse Frames

Rustic interiors emphasize natural materials and warm textures. Reclaimed wood, distressed finishes, and handcrafted designs are ideal choices for farmhouse-inspired spaces.

Using rustic photo frames can bring warmth and authenticity to a room while complementing natural wood furniture and neutral color palettes.

Creating a Gallery Wall

A gallery wall is one of the most popular ways to display photo frames in modern homes. This design technique allows you to showcase multiple photographs, artworks, and prints in a cohesive arrangement.

Gallery walls can be designed in several ways:

  • Symmetrical layouts for a clean and structured appearance.
  • Asymmetrical arrangements for a more relaxed and creative feel.
  • Mixed frame styles for an eclectic and personalized display.
  • Uniform frame designs for a consistent and elegant look.

The key to a successful gallery wall is maintaining balance. Consider the spacing between frames, the size of each piece, and the relationship between colors and themes. Properly arranged photo frames can turn a blank wall into a striking design feature.

Enhancing Small Spaces with Photo Frames

Small rooms and apartments often require thoughtful decorating solutions. Fortunately, photo frames can help maximize visual impact without occupying valuable floor space.

Vertical frame arrangements draw the eye upward, creating the illusion of higher ceilings. Light-colored frames can make compact spaces feel more open and airy. Mirrors framed in decorative styles can also reflect light and make rooms appear larger.

Strategically placed photo frames allow homeowners to personalize smaller spaces without overwhelming them.

Coordinating Frames with Color Schemes

Color coordination plays a significant role in successful interior design. The colors of your photo frames should complement the room's palette rather than compete with it.

Neutral frames work well in most settings and provide flexibility as décor changes over time. Black frames create contrast and drama, while white frames contribute to a clean and fresh appearance.

For more vibrant interiors, colored photo frames can introduce additional visual interest and reinforce the room's design theme. Matching frame colors with accent pillows, rugs, or artwork can create a harmonious and unified look.

Decorating Shelves and Mantels

Photo frames are not limited to wall displays. They can also be used effectively on shelves, mantels, side tables, and consoles.

Layering frames of different sizes creates visual depth and interest. Combining framed photographs with books, plants, candles, and decorative objects results in balanced and attractive displays.

When styling shelves, avoid overcrowding. Leave sufficient negative space to allow individual pieces to stand out and maintain a clean, organized appearance.
